    **Environmental, Health & Safety (EHS) Manager Job Description**

    **RESPONSIBILITIES:**

    Ensure a safe workplace for employees, contractors and visitors while ensuring compliance with applicable US, Massachusetts, and local Wilmington regulations. This role covers the ADI Wilmington headquarters campus (including semiconductor manufacturing, labs, and office space), and ADI Chelmsford module assembly and labs.

    Responsible for the implementation, maintenance, and overall governance of site/Corporate Safety procedures.

    Maintain conformance to ISO 14001 and ISO 45001, as well as the Responsible Business Alliance Code of Conduct.

    Liaise with 3rd party compliance and regulatory bodies including the US EPA, MA DEP, MWRA, DHS, Wilmington Fire Department, and OSHA as needed.

    Develop ongoing strategy to address new site hazards or requirements, technology, staffing, capital expenses, and drive to meet ADIs environmental goals.

    Proactive implementation and management of various Environmental, Health & Safety programs including confined space, respirator qualification, lock-out tag-out, fall arrest, personal protective equipment, hazard communication, job hazard analysis, industrial hygiene monitoring, equipment safety sign-offs, hazardous waste, radiation safety, laser safety, biohazard safety, emergency/incident response, etc.

    Provide quarterly metrics update to both Site Leadership team and Global EHS team

    Supervise a team of EHS professionals as well as onsite contract support personnel.

    Manage site Occupational Health and screening programs.

    Manages safety reviews for work activities and recommend safe work practices and PPE requirements; works cross-functionally with Manufacturing Leadership, Lab mangers, & Facilities personnel to ensure safety issues and concerns are addressed and mitigated.

    Leads coordination of Emergency Response Team and First Aid team training to maintain readiness (equipment and training) current certifications, across 4 shifts and regular first shift employees.

    Liaise with the Facilities team to procure and maintain emergency response and life safety equipment, and make recommendations for improvements, as necessary.

    Produce written reports for environmental and safety programs including but not limited to Accident-Incident reporting, Insurance Claims Management, Environmental programs and corrective actions, etc.

    Manage Dept Budget and liaise with Finance Business Partner.

    Lead the EHS Committee to review incidents and suggestions, providing guidance to all associates to ensure all corrective actions are closed in a timely manner.

    Provide support and coaching to managers in the resolution of H&S issues.

    Support COVID19 pandemic response, coordinate site leadership team to address changing requirements, track protocol compliance, create site communications and training as necessary.

    Develop and/or maintain site employees EHS engagement through wellness and environmental programs: flu clinics, blood drives, environmental programs engagement.
